Champions League draw pots
Newcastle will be drawn against two teams from each of the four pots. They will face one team from every pot at home and the other away, for a total of eight fixtures.
Newcastle have been placed in Pot 4. They cannot be drawn against fellow English sides Liverpool, Manchester City, Chelsea or Tottenham, but otherwise could face any two clubs from each pot.
- Pot 1: PSG, Real Madrid, Bayern Munich, Inter Milan, Borussia Dortmund, Barcelona, Liverpool, Manchester City, Chelsea
- Pot 2: Arsenal, Bayer Leverkusen, Atletico Madrid, Benfica, Atalanta, Villarreal, Juventus, Eintracht Frankfurt, Club Brugge
- Pot 3: Tottenham, PSV, Ajax, Napoli, Sporting, Olympiacos, Slavia Prague, Bodo/Glimt, Marseille
- Pot 4: FC Copenhagen, Monaco, Galatasaray, Union Saint-Gilloise, Qarabag, Athletic Club, Newcastle United, Pafos, Kairat Almaty
How does the Champions League league phase work?
The Champions League looks a lot different to when Newcastle were last in the competition in 2023-24.
Instead of being drawn in a group with three other teams and playing each of them home and away, teams now face eight different opponents just once.
The expanded competition sees 36 teams placed in a single league table, despite not playing every team in it, with the top eight qualifying automatically for the last 16.
Teams positioned 9th-16th will then be drawn against sides who finished 17th-24th in a ‘knockout phase’ playoff to determine who fills out the last 16 places.
Teams that finish 24th-36th are eliminated with no route to drop into the Europa League.
Champions League league phase fixture schedule
Newcastle’s fixtures in the league phase will be held in the following weeks.
- Matchday 1: 16–18 September 2025
- Matchday 2: 30 September–1 October 2025
- Matchday 3: 21/22 October 2025
- Matchday 4: 4/5 November 2025
- Matchday 5: 25/26 November 2025
- Matchday 6: 9/10 December 2025
- Matchday 7: 20/21 January 2026
- Matchday 8: 28 January 2026
When are the Champions League knock-out rounds?
Should Newcastle finish in the top 24 and make it to the knock-out stages, here is when their ties will take place.
- Knockout phase play-offs: 17/18 & 24/25 February 2026
- Round of 16: 10/11 & 17/18 March 2026
- Quarter-finals: 7/8 & 14/15 April 2026
- Semi-finals: 28/29 April & 5/6 May 2026
- Final: 30 May 2026
Where is the Champions League 2025-26 final?
The 2026 Champions League final on May 30 will be held in Budapest, the capital city of Hungary.
The game will take place in the Puskas Arena, which hosted the Europa League final in 2023. 2026 will see the final of Europe’s top competition be held in the country for the first time.
